If you’ve ever thought, “I’ll finally feel secure when I win,” this episode is for you. In How to Win Without Losing Yourself (Escape the Performance Trap), Jim Murphy joins the Living Richly Podcast to reveal why tying identity to achievement creates burnout, anxiety, and constant pressure. Hosted by Rob with guest host Steve Osmond, this conversation explores fear-based motivation, competitive detachment, and the shift from proving yourself to serving others.
Learn how to shift from ego-driven proving to purpose-driven serving, master your attention in moments of pressure, and build inner security that no result can shake. This episode is essential listening for leaders, entrepreneurs, athletes, and anyone striving for excellence without sacrificing their identity.
